Output afd508d1eef2287c61c5c3d9e7e629185ac03696623fdf4e9a2a0c222dd51671:0

value
527292
script pubkey
OP_HASH160 OP_PUSHBYTES_20 684474ba25c33b493dd1d5a2205cb03da8c07563 OP_EQUAL
address
3BCLCu33uKFdRUwVE22fE8MUHFFog5gRVs
transaction
afd508d1eef2287c61c5c3d9e7e629185ac03696623fdf4e9a2a0c222dd51671
confirmations
238341
spent
true